question about california and rear fang

sandman221 May 18, 2008 01:46 PM

was wondering if in california we are allowed to keep rear fanged snakes,i know we can keep fwc but what about like mangrove snakes ect. any help would be appreciated thanks a bunch

Replies (4)

psilocybe May 19, 2008 11:42 AM

Mangroves are legal in California, to the best of my knowledge (Great Valley Serpentarium breeds them).

I'm guessing the only outlawed rear-fangs in Cali are the medically significant ones, i.e. Dispholidus, Thelatornis, Rhabdophis.

billstevenson May 21, 2008 05:33 PM

Only two specifically prohibited by California regulations:Dispholidus and Thelatoris.
